WASHINGTON, DC: When Kamala Harris called Minnesota governor Tim Walz on Tuesday morning, August 6, to ask him to be her running mate for the 2024 presidential race, he reportedly didn’t answer her call.

Interestingly, the governor declined to answer "because it was from a blocked number and he didn't want to miss a call from Harris," CNN reported.

Tim Walz missed Kamala Harris' first call

ABC News’ Selina Wang shared the claim on X, stating that Tim Walz initially ignored what was presumably the most important phone call of his life “because it said no caller ID.”

She wrote, "This morning when Harris called governor Walz to share the news, he didn’t answer at first because it said no caller ID, a source tells me. So Harris had to call again. The second time Walz picked up the phone call."



 

Harris had to call him again and Walz answered, according to the report. The gaffe was not included in Harris' video released on Tuesday, August 6, which appears to show her calling Walz to share the exciting news that he would be joining her on the Democratic ticket.

JD Vance also couldn't reach Tim Walz

Kamala Harris was not the only one who had difficulty contacting Tim Walz. JD Vance, Donald Trump's running mate, told reporters he had also unsuccessfully attempted to call Walz.

“I actually called Tim Walz,” Vance said, explaining he was trying to offer his congratulations, acording to Daily Beast. “I left a voicemail, I didn’t get him,” said Vance.

Harris posted a video of a call to Walz offering him to be her running mate on Tuesday, August 6. "When I called @Tim_Walz this morning to ask him to join our campaign, I shared my deep level of respect for him and the work we've done together. We're going to unify this country and we're going to win," she posted.



 

Walz responded by saying, "It is the honor of a lifetime to join @kamalaharris in this campaign."

He added, "I’m all in. Vice President Harris is showing us the politics of what’s possible. It reminds me a bit of the first day of school. So, let’s get this done, folks! Join us."
